Another aspect could be the launcher used with the TrulyEpicRebirth. Under the original Epic I was running GoLauncher. I liked it but heard about ADW Launcher Pro and bought it. With TER, I found that it could be part of the problem with my battery, but worse still, I don't find it as useful as GoLauncher. So I went back to that and my battery life seems to have improved. At least slightly.
I also had to do the GPS fix version 4. Doing so wiped some of my programs and default settings, so I'd do it right after installing TER. Prior to the fix, Google Navigation showed me 80M from my actual location and I disliked the voice on Sprint Navigation so I didn't use it. Now with TER and the fix, my GPS is right on target - even showing me a street view of my house when I arrived. And now no Sprint Navigation.
